summaryrefslogtreecommitdiffhomepage
path: root/contrib/package/asterisk-xip
diff options
context:
space:
mode:
authorMichael Geddes <openwrt@frog.wheelycreek.net>2009-01-27 02:40:40 +0000
committerMichael Geddes <openwrt@frog.wheelycreek.net>2009-01-27 02:40:40 +0000
commitdfa7dbbc45f4689957e15988e69e50194da348a0 (patch)
tree6a070949e70c42c276893ef1c908351ab4be9d30 /contrib/package/asterisk-xip
parent213d2a310e4432d2a024dbf33506a67b0e5455ba (diff)
Put quotes for safety.
Move enable_Voicemail() here.
Diffstat (limited to 'contrib/package/asterisk-xip')
-rwxr-xr-xcontrib/package/asterisk-xip/files/uci/voicemailconf19
1 files changed, 13 insertions, 6 deletions
diff --git a/contrib/package/asterisk-xip/files/uci/voicemailconf b/contrib/package/asterisk-xip/files/uci/voicemailconf
index 854bc913e..ea634ea7b 100755
--- a/contrib/package/asterisk-xip/files/uci/voicemailconf
+++ b/contrib/package/asterisk-xip/files/uci/voicemailconf
@@ -46,13 +46,13 @@ valid_voicebox() {
}
check_add_voicebox() {
- if [ ! -z ${voicebox_number} ] ; then
+ if [ ! -z "${voicebox_number}" ] ; then
[ -z "${voicebox_context}" ] && voicebox_context=default
logdebug 1 "Adding Voicebox ${voicebox_number} in ${voicebox_context}"
# Construct the voicebox line
local line="$voicebox_number => "
- [ -z ${voicebox_tz} ] && voicebox_tz=homeloc
- [ -z ${voicebox_name} ] && voicebox_name=OpenWRT
+ [ -z "${voicebox_tz}" ] && voicebox_tz=homeloc
+ [ -z "${voicebox_name}" ] && voicebox_name=OpenWRT
logdebug 1 "Adding in order options"
for i in password name email pager ; do
@@ -90,7 +90,7 @@ create_voicemailconf() {
get_checksum voicemail_conf $file
local isempty=1
- if [ -z ${voice_contextlist} ] ; then
+ if [ -z "${voice_contextlist}" ] ; then
local isempty=2
rm -f $file
else
@@ -188,8 +188,8 @@ handle_dialplanvoice() {
check_add_dialplanvoice() {
if [ ! -z "${dial_voice_dialplan}" -a ! -z "${dial_voice_extension}" ] ; then
local ext="exten => ${dial_voice_extension},"
- [ -z ${dial_voice_voicebox} ] && dial_voice_voicebox=default
- if [ -z ${dial_voice_voicebox} ] ; then
+ [ -z "${dial_voice_voicebox}" ] && dial_voice_voicebox=default
+ if [ -z "${dial_voice_voicebox}" ] ; then
logerror "Expecting voicebox for ${dial_voice_dialplan}/${dial_voice_extension}"
else
check_add_context ${dial_voice_dialplan}
@@ -203,6 +203,13 @@ check_add_dialplanvoice() {
done
}
+enable_voicemail() {
+ enable_module res_adsi
+ enable_module app_voicemail
+ enable_format gsm
+}
+
+
add_dialplan_voice() {
local context=$1
logdebug 1 "Adding Dialplan voice $1 $2"